The Claim
DHA levels in red blood cell membranes remain elevated for at least six months after discontinuation of high-dose omega-3 supplementation (3.6 g/day EPA+DHA) in heavy smokers, while plasma DHA levels return to baseline within one month.

DHA levels in red blood cell membranes remain elevated for at least six months after discontinuing high-dose omega-3 supplementation (3.6 g/day EPA+DHA) in heavy smokers, suggesting prolonged incorporation into cell membranes compared to plasma levels, which return to baseline within one month.
When high doses of DHA are taken, it gets permanently stuck in the outer layer of red blood cells, replacing other fats that are normally removed quickly. Because the cell membrane doesn't change much once it's built, the DHA stays there for months, even after stopping the supplement. Meanwhile, DHA in the blood fluid gets cleared within a month because it's not locked into cells.
